OSPF(Open Shortest Path First)是一种内部网关协议(IGP),常用于大型网络中的路由选择。它以路由表的形式存储路由信息,实现网络中最短路径的选择,提高网络的可靠性和效率。本文将介绍OSPf的路由表及其相关知识。
在OSPf网络中,每一个路由器都会维护一个路由表,用于存储它所知道的网络路由信息。这个路由表中包含了网络的目的地址、下一跳地址和距离等重要信息。通过对这些路由信息进行分析和比较,路由器可以根据最佳路径选择转发数据包。
在 OSPF 所涉及的网络中,路由器将其所知道的路由信息发送给相邻的路由器,相邻路由器之间通过交换 Hello 消息建立邻居关系。通过这种方式建立的邻居关系,每个路由器都能够获得来自其他路由器的路由信息,并在本地路由表中进行更新。
当一个路由器收到来自相邻路由器的路由更新消息时,它会利用这些信息更新自己的路由表,并将更新后的路由信息发送给其他相邻路由器。这样,每个路由器都可以通过不断地交换路由更新消息,逐步更新自己的路由表,最终达到整个网络的路由同步。
在 OSPF 的路由表中,路由信息按照目的地址划分成不同的路由表项。每个路由表项通常包含目的地址、下一跳地址、距离和接口等字段。通过这些字段,路由器可以根据最佳路径选择转发数据包。
目的地址字段指明了数据包要传送的目标网络或目标主机地址。下一跳地址字段表示在传送数据包时,下一个跳的网络地址。距离字段表示从当前路由器到目的地址的距离,通常使用 hop 数或度量值来表示。接口字段表示数据包传送的接口。
当一个数据包到达路由器时,路由器将根据其目的地址查找自己的路由表,找到相应的路由表项,并根据下一跳地址和接口信息将数据包发送到下一个路由器。这个过程将一直持续到数据包到达其目的地。
通过 OSPF 的路由表,网络管理员可以清楚地了解整个网络的拓扑结构和路由信息。管理员可以根据路由表的信息来进行网络规划和优化,调整路由器之间的连接关系,改变网络的传输路径,提高网络的可靠性和性能。
在实际应用中,OSPF 的路由表通常会根据网络的变化而更新。当网络发生拓扑结构的变化或链路失效时,路由器将重新计算并更新自己的路由表。这使得 OSPF 能够非常快速地适应网络的改变,保证信息的准确和传输的及时。
总之,OSPF 的路由表是实现网络最短路径选择的重要工具。通过路由表的更新和交换,路由器能够根据最佳路径转发数据包,提高网络的可靠性和效率。网络管理员可以通过对路由表的分析来进行网络规划和优化,确保网络的正常运行。